表单元素完美垂直居中
2011-12-14 15:08
190 查看
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"/> <title>表单元素完美垂直居中</title> <style type="text/css"> *{padding:0; margin:0;} body{font:14px/1.231 Tahoma, Geneva, sans-serif; background-color:#D1D5E7;} label{cursor:pointer; vertical-align:middle;} input{vertical-align:middle; margin:5px;} .warp{ margin:100px 350px;} span{ vertical-align:middle; text-decoration:underline;} img{ vertical-align:middle; border:1px solid #CCF;_margin-bottom:1px;} p{font-size:14px;} h2{font-size:16px;} </style> </head> <body> <div class="warp"> <h2>单选框和复选框面积很小,不容易点击,造成许多用户的困扰,用户体验不佳</h2> <p>请看【一丝冰凉】的完美解决方案:<br /> 完美垂直居中,点击文字可选,快捷键可选,鼠标在文字上显示手型(暗示可点击)</p> <input name="aaa" id="aaa" type="checkbox" value=""/> <label for="aaa">X×我是完美的复选框</label> <br /> <input name="ccc" id="ccc" type="checkbox" accesskey="2" value=""/> <label for="ccc">我支持键盘 Alt+2选择(<span>2</span>)</label> <br /> <input name="bbb" id="bbb" type="radio" value=""/><label for="bbb">X×我是完美的单选框</label><br /> <label for="fff">X×我是完美的文本框</label><input id="fff" type="text"/><br /> <input name="eee" id="eee" type="checkbox" value=""/><span>图片也能居中</span><img width="270" height="129" usemap="#mp" src="http://www.baidu.com/img/baidu_sylogo1.gif"/> </div> </body> </html>
相关文章推荐
- 表单元素input、按钮、文字完美垂直居中对齐方法
- 表单元素input、按钮、文字完美垂直居中对齐方法
- 表单元素input、按钮、文字完美垂直居中对齐方法
- 表单元素和文字垂直居中对齐的问题
- 表单元素垂直居中最优化方式
- 高度和宽度不固定元素水平和垂直居中的实现(父元素高度和宽度固定)(完美解决兼容问题)
- jQuery制作元素在屏幕中水平垂直居中效果
- CSS 元素垂直居中的 6种方法
- 块级元素和行内元素多种——水平,垂直、水平垂直居中的方法
- 让一个元素垂直水平居中的四种方法
- CSRF、AMD和水平垂直居中元素的方法
- css元素水平垂直居中的十种方法
- CSS让一个元素水平垂直居中
- 纯js代码实现未知宽高的元素在指定元素中垂直水平居中显示
- 页面中元素的垂直居中
- css中已知宽高的子元素水平垂直居中的三种方法
- 用 CSS 实现元素垂直居中,有哪些好的方案?
- 元素垂直居中的各种实现方式
- 关于绝对定位的元素水平垂直居中的总结
- 元素及文本的居中(层的横向居中/层的垂直居中/绝对居中)